We track the same cohort of workers over a 12-month period to compute year-over ...FUTA is an annual tax an employer pays on the first $7,000 of each employee's wages. The FUTA rate for 2023 is 6.0%, but many employers are able to pay less, for instance, up to 5.4% each year due to tax credits. So your total percentage paid for the year is going to be ~ 10.8% in federal taxes over your entire income.As an employer, you're responsible for paying SUI (remember, if you pay your state SUI in full and on time, you get a 90% tax credit on FUTA). Idaho's SUI rates range from 0.306% to 5.4%. The taxable wage base in 2024 is $53,500 for each employee. Anyone filing in the Gem State as single or head of household will not get taxed with an annual income under $4,489 ($8,978 for joint filers). Single filers and heads of household earning above $4,489 ($8,978 for joint filers) will pay 5.80%. Credit Card Interest Calculator ... Tax Brackets 2023-2024As an employer in Iowa, you have to pay unemployment insurance to the state. The 2024 rates range from 0% to 7.0% on the first $38,200 in wages paid to each employee in a calendar year. If you're a new employer (congratulations!), you pay a flat rate of 1%. New construction employers pay 7.0%. Pennsylvania levies a flat state income tax rate of 3.07%. Therefore, your income level and filing status will not affect the income tax rate you pay at the state level. The Department of Finance calculated that the U.S. CPI-W increased by 6.16 percent ...When giving a semimonthly paycheck to a salaried employee, you divide their annual gross salary by 24—the total number of pay periods. ‍. For example, say you pay a salaried employee $72,000 annually using a semimonthly payroll calendar. You'll divide $72,000 by 24 to get $3,000. Please provide a rating, it takes seconds and helps us to keep this resource free for ...Here’s an example of how to calculate regular and overtime hours: The employee worked 40 hours at their usual hourly rate of $20.00. They also worked six hours of overtime at $30.00 per hour. You start by calculating the regular hourly rate (20 x 40) which equals $800.00. HR.my: Best for unlimited employee payroll ...To calculate overtime pay for hourly employees follow the steps below. Determine the overtime threshold let's say its 40 hours per week. Find a regular hourly rate let's say it is $15 per hour so $15 x 40 hours = $600. Find the overtime rate which in this case will be $15 x 1.5 = $22.50 per hour.

Coloradans' income is taxed at a flat rate of 4.40% of their taxable income, regardless of your income bracket or marital status. If you work in Aurora, Denver, Glendale, Sheridan or Greenwood Village, you will also have to pay local taxes.
